NHL 09 Online Team Play

Online Team Play got updated to 6 on 6 as opposed to just 4 on 4 in NHL 08. The new mode is great, there’s always someone that wants to play goalie. And it’s hard!

You have two options, as either your created Pro, or with existing teams built-in, which basically range from all of the NHL, Nationals and the rest of the professional hockey league teams. NHL 09 came down the wire last night and I picked it up almost immediately. EA finally fixed the relative aiming! Now when the team goes down (Away in 1st and 3rd period or Home in 2nd period) you don’t need to aim backwards anymore. This has been a long time feature in the 2K series but EA never quite got it right. No matter how good last year’s hockey game was, the Home team almost always had an advantage, unless of course you force camera angle the way you want it. I considered it an unfair advantage since the movement to aim corners for the team going up required less distance to travel on the joypad.

The defense is much better, checks respond better and poke check isn’t nearly as annoying and actually requires you to aim. I didn’t use the lift stick button a whole lot. But it should be a nice move when you’re chasing from behind and don’t want to get a hooking penalty. I wonder what else I could have used it for? Offense is not exactly the same old. Deking is slightly harder, you need to be more precise on your movement. Shooting is different as if you’re not hitting up or down precisely, you’d get a imprecise shot. But sometimes if you don’t aim precisely and shoot imprecisely then you get a combined precise shot!
